Door Gasket Aging or Damage

Likely causes

Gasket rubber hardening and cracking — UV and repeated low-temperature exposure

Check: A4 paper test around entire gasket perimeter — sections with no resistance = leak point; visually check for hardening and cracking

What to do: Replace gasket: cut corners at 45°, use dedicated adhesive → re-verify with A4 test → hinge bolt torque 15–20 N·m

Worn door hinge — door sag causes uneven gasket compression

Check: Visually check door sag when opened — more than 5mm sag indicates faulty hinge; check hinge bolt looseness

What to do: Retighten hinge bolts → replace severely worn hinges → re-verify door sag and even gasket compression after replacement

Magnetic gasket reduced magnetic force — reduced sealing at low temperature

Check: Measure magnetic gasket pull force: standard ≥500g — replace if below standard; especially check for operation below -10°C ambient

What to do: Replace magnetic gasket — lifespan 2–3 years, recommend replacement before winter → re-measure magnetic force after replacement → emergency: temporarily apply butyl tape

Field tip

Gasket lifespan 2–3 years — magnetic type loses compression force rapidly below -10°C ambient, so always perform A4 test before each winter season.
